The LM119J/883B is a dual comparator integrated circuit from National Semiconductor. It features a 14-pin DIP package and operates over a temperature range of -55 to 125°C. The device is designed to function with a supply voltage of 15V and has a maximum supply voltage limit of 18V. The input offset voltage is maximally 7mV, and the average bias current is maximally 1μA. The LM119J/883B is screened to MIL-STD-883 Class B standards.
